So here's what happened. The roll pin sheared in half while we were driving. It's only a 1.25" x .25" little bar of steel that holds the jack up. My husband replaced it for 55 cents. That seems crazy to me. Anyway, the HJ tech told us its very rare for a jack to fail while driving. I guess that makes us special. :) we never over extend or over retract the jacks so it must have been the previous owners or a faulty pin in first place. We r thinking about replacing the other three pins, but the HJ tech said he didn't think it was necessary. Don't know if I agree!
